The microscope is a remarkable tool for diagnosing cancer and other maladies, but it's sometimes fun when applied elsewhere, like guitar strings. I originally did this years ago when I was curious about whether two brands of strings were made by the same manufacturer. Distinctive tooling marks made that pretty easy.

Made from crystalline silicon, the guitar measures 10 micrometers in length. Perhaps more impressively, it contains six strings, each of which clocks in at 50 nanometers wide. In junior high science terms, this puts each string at around 100 atoms in length. This is so small, it would threaten to get lost within a strand of human hair.

Let's explore what happens to old wound guitar strings. Wound strings have a core wire wrapped with a thinner wire of a different material. We'll be using strings that my Optics 101 professor, Wayne H. Knox provided.s The strings are all D'Addario EJ16-3D Phosphor Bronze.
